What smell do cats dislike?
As a general rule, cats are sensitive when it comes to smells, but there are a few scents they hate that might just surprise you. They can't stand citrus and as much as you might love the smell of fresh herbs, cats hate rosemary and thyme. Banana and mustard are a big no-no too, as well as lavender and eucalyptus.What smells do cats love?

Do cats hate orange smell?
Cats (and most animals) hate the smell of citrus. The robust and acidic smell is a massive turn-off for felines. It doesn't matter what citrus fruit it is, either. Limes, lemons, grapefruits, and oranges are all a no-go.What colors do cats dislike?
